The Assistant Structures Representative (ASR) / Field Engineer supports structural construction management support on transportation and public infrastructure projects. This role involves assisting the Structures Representative with contract administration, construction engineering, inspection, documentation, and coordination for bridge, retaining wall, falsework, and other structural components, ensuring compliance with Caltrans standards and project specifications.
THE WORK:
You’ll assist the Structure Representative with various construction activities and represent the client.
You’ll read and interpret plans, specifications, and other construction documents.
You’ll review submittals, including shop drawings, product data, test samples, and construction work plans.
You’ll ensure approved materials are received and properly incorporated into the project.
You’ll monitor, coordinate, and enforce construction compliance with contract documents, safety regulations, and environmental requirements.
You’ll identify non‑compliant work and take appropriate action to bring it back into compliance.
You’ll immediately report critical issues and potential delays to your supervisor.
You’ll monitor and document all construction equipment, personnel, and activities.
You’ll assist the Structure Representative and Resident Engineer in documenting project progress.
You’ll perform calculations from plans to verify the location, layout, line, and grade of various elements.
You’ll respond to Contractor Requests for Information (RFIs).
You’ll ensure all changes and modifications are noted on the final plans.
You’ll facilitate safety meetings and other team meetings.
You’ll communicate and coordinate effectively with contractors, agencies, clients, and regulatory entities, including activities such as sampling/testing construction materials and construction staking/surveying.
You’ll perform constructability reviews of contract design plans.
HERE'S WHAT YOU'LL NEED:
Bachelor’s degree in civil engineering or related field.
10+ years of experience on public works or transportation projects, with at 5+ years of experience in structural work.
Working knowledge of Caltrans Bridge Construction procedures, Standard Specifications, and relevant manuals (e.g., Falsework Manual).
Proficient in Microsoft Office and Bluebeam; familiarity with structure-specific forms and templates a plus.
Valid California driver’s license and ability to work on active construction sites.
BONUS POINTS IF YOU HAVE:
EIT certification or on track for PE license
Experience with cast-in-place post-tensioned box girder bridge construction, falsework, temporary shoring, and retaining walls
Caltrans Structure Rep training or familiarity with METS processes
OSHA 10 or 30 certification
Experience with alternate delivery methods such as CMGC
